Annil Co.,Ltd (SHE:002875)
China flag China · Delayed Price · Currency is CNY
19.19
+1.25 (6.97%)
Oct 15, 2025, 10:45 AM CST

Annil Co.,Ltd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 20202015 - 2019
Period Ending
Oct '25 Dec '24 Dec '23 Jan '23 Jan '22 Dec '20 2015 - 2019
3,8112,7533,1635,6141,5641,544
Upgrade
Market Cap Growth
61.34%-12.96%-43.66%258.87%1.34%-25.31%
Upgrade
Enterprise Value
3,4292,3812,7295,1321,1791,185
Upgrade
Last Close Price
17.9412.9614.8926.409.229.06
Upgrade
Forward PE
-27.2927.2927.2927.2944.20
Upgrade
PS Ratio
6.834.313.935.981.321.23
Upgrade
PB Ratio
5.613.883.846.181.361.83
Upgrade
P/TBV Ratio
5.814.023.956.281.371.86
Upgrade
P/FCF Ratio
----61.3614.83
Upgrade
P/OCF Ratio
--434.94-38.1612.68
Upgrade
PEG Ratio
-1.851.851.851.851.85
Upgrade
EV/Sales Ratio
6.143.733.395.471.000.94
Upgrade
EV/FCF Ratio
-67.68---46.2611.38
Upgrade
Debt / Equity Ratio
0.410.160.480.240.110.10
Upgrade
Debt / EBITDA Ratio
----5.63-
Upgrade
Debt / FCF Ratio
----5.170.77
Upgrade
Asset Turnover
0.490.530.600.640.851.05
Upgrade
Inventory Turnover
1.701.751.701.891.571.53
Upgrade
Quick Ratio
1.782.163.042.152.382.07
Upgrade
Current Ratio
2.272.993.862.983.433.09
Upgrade
Return on Equity (ROE)
-15.52%-15.11%-11.75%-23.03%-0.30%-5.41%
Upgrade
Return on Assets (ROA)
-5.61%-4.72%-3.74%-11.62%-1.28%-2.67%
Upgrade
Return on Capital (ROIC)
-6.68%-5.58%-4.32%-14.13%-1.61%-3.53%
Upgrade
Earnings Yield
-2.97%-4.17%-3.15%-4.23%-0.19%-3.03%
Upgrade
FCF Yield
-1.33%-0.91%-0.56%-3.40%1.63%6.74%
Upgrade
Buyback Yield / Dilution
1.76%-0.24%0.07%-39.94%12.64%-2.92%
Upgrade
Total Shareholder Return
1.76%-0.24%0.07%-39.94%12.64%-2.92%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.